1976 BMW 628 vs. 2006 Peugeot 307

To start off, 2006 Peugeot 307 is newer by 30 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1976 BMW 628.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1976 BMW 628 would be higher. At 2,997 cc (8 cylinders), 1976 BMW 628 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1976 BMW 628 (185 HP @ 5800 RPM) has 97 more horse power than 2006 Peugeot 307. (88 HP @ 5250 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1976 BMW 628 should accelerate faster than 2006 Peugeot 307.

Because 1976 BMW 628 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1976 BMW 628.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2006 Peugeot 307,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1976 BMW 628 (260 Nm @ 4000 RPM) has 127 more torque (in Nm) than 2006 Peugeot 307. (133 Nm @ 3250 RPM). This means 1976 BMW 628 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2006 Peugeot 307.
